After a string of seven wins, New Egypt's good fortune finally ran out on Saturday. They lost 18-0 to the St. John-Vianney Lancers. The Warriors were red-hot at the plate heading into the matchup (they scored no less than ten runs in the three contests prior), but the Lancers' pitchers proved too tough.
New Egypt's defeat dropped their record down to 13-7. As for St. John-Vianney, their win was their 19th straight on the road dating back to last season, which pushed their record up to 12-1.
Both squads are looking forward to the support of their home crowds in their upcoming games. New Egypt will challenge Florence Township Memorial at 4:00 p.m. on Monday. As for St. John-Vianney, they will take on Middletown South at 3:45 p.m. on Monday.
